CTIA Enterprise & Applications™ 2010 Announces Keynote Lineup

WASHINGTON, Aug. 4 /PRNewswire/ -- CTIA ENTERPRISE & APPLICATIONS 2010 today announced its keynote lineup of top executives representing diverse industries—financial services, government, healthcare, telecommunications and transportation. These speakers will address how wireless is revolutionizing the workplace and what the business community should expect from next-generation LTE networks. CTIA ENTERPRISE & APPLICATIONS will take place in San Francisco at Moscone Center West October 6-8, 2010; co-located partner conferences will begin on October 5.  

(Logo: https://photos.prnewswire.com/prnh/20100629/DC28223LOGO-d)

(Logo: http://www.newscom.com/cgi-bin/prnh/20100629/DC28223LOGO-d)

John Chen, CEO and president of Sybase, Inc.; Dr. Kristina Johnson, under secretary at the U.S. Department of Energy; and Lowell McAdam, president and CEO of Verizon Wireless will deliver keynote addresses on the opening day of the show.

On the second day of the show, Thursday, October 7, Bob Evans, senior vice president and director of the "Global CIO" business unit for InformationWeek, will moderate a keynote roundtable of CIOs including:  John Dick, senior vice president and CIO at Western Union; Jackie Woods, systems manager at UPS; and Rusty Yeager, vice president and deputy CIO at HealthSouth.  

On Friday, October 8, the third keynote session will feature Ronald Spears, president and CEO of AT&T Business Solutions and Derrick Kuzak, group vice president for global product development at Ford Motor Company.

"CTIA ENTERPRISE & APPLICATIONS is all about the impact mobility and smart technology decisions have on business," said Robert Mesirow, vice president and show director for CTIA. "Our keynote speakers will share real-world examples of how wireless can be effectively leveraged and deployed in the enterprise."

CTIA–The Wireless Association® is an international organization representing the wireless communications industry. Membership in the association includes wireless carriers and their suppliers, as well as providers and manufacturers of wireless data services and products. CTIA advocates on behalf of its members at all levels of government. The association also coordinates the industry's voluntary best practices and initiatives, and produces the industry's leading tradeshows. CTIA was founded in 1984 and is based in Washington, D.C.
